Configuring Call Blocking in JioSecurity?

 


Call Blocking’ feature of JioSecurity helps you block unwanted calls from specific numbers. You can also block all unknown callers that are not in your contact list.

Note: 'Call Blocking' feature is available only on Android phones.

Note: SMS or Text Blocking is not supported on Android 4.4 or later.

Adding a contact to the Block List:

  • From the Home Screen, launch the JioSecurity app.
  • Swipe through the screens to reach the Device screen.
  • Tap on ‘Call Blocking’.
  • To block calls and messages from all the unknown numbers, on the Block List tab, tap on ‘Block all unknown callers’.
  • To block specific numbers, in the bottom-right corner, tap the ‘+’ sign.
  • Select a contact from the Call Log or Contacts list, and then tap on ‘OK’ to confirm. If you want to add a new contact to block list, on the new tab, type the number and the name, and then tap on Block. Tap ‘OK’ to confirm.

Editing or removing a contact from the Block List:

  • From the Home Screen, launch the JioSecurity app.
  • Swipe through the screens to reach the Device screen.
  • Tap Call Blocking.
  • On the Block List tab, tap on a contact that you want to edit or remove.
